Python第三章程序题

news/2025/3/26 7:26:01/文章来源:https://www.cnblogs.com/shetingting/p/18788186

3.1重量计算

点击查看代码
Getline = input("请输入你现在的体重:")
HeavyNow = float(Getline[:-2])
for i in range(1,11):HeavyAfter = HeavyNow + 0.5HeavyInEarth = HeavyAfterHeavyInMoon = HeavyInEarth * 0.165print("未来{:.0f}年你在地球上的体重是{:.2f}kg,在月球上的体重是{:.2f}kg。".format(i,HeavyInEarth,HeavyInMoon))HeavyNow = HeavyAfter
3.2天天向上
点击查看代码
#DayDayUp3.2.py
dayup = 1.0
dayfactor = 0.01
day = 1
while day < 365:for i in range(7):if i%7 in [4,5,6,0]:dayup = dayup * (1 + dayfactor)day += 1
print("{:.2f}".format(dayup)) 
3.3天天向上(续)
点击查看代码
def DayDayUp(x):ability = 1.00Day = 1i = 1while i < 366:if Day != x:if Day % 7 in [3,4,5,6]:ability =ability * 1.01Day += 1i += 1elif Day % 7 in [0,1,2]:Day += 1i +=1elif Day == x:Day =0i +=1print(ability)
DayDayUp(10)
DayDayUp(15)
3.4回文数判断
点击查看代码
a = input('')
b=a[::-1]
if a==b:print("该自然数是回文数")
else:print("该自然数不是回文数")
3.5田字格的输出
点击查看代码
for i in range(11):if i % 5 ==0:str1 = "+"+"+".center(9,"-")+"+"str2 = " ".join(str1)print(str2)else:print("|"+"|".center(19)+"|")
思考与练习

3.7工作四天,休息三天

点击查看代码
#DayDayUp365v7.py
dayup = 1.0
dayfactor = 0.001
for j in range(10):for i in range(1,366):if i%7 in [1,2,3,4]:dayup = dayup +dayfactorprint("每天能力值增加{1:.3f}的情况下,一周连续工作4天休息3天的结果:{0:.2f}".format(dayup,dayfactor)) dayfactor = dayfactor + 0.001
3.8工作五天休息两天
点击查看代码
#DayDayUp365v7.py
dayup = 1.0
dayfactor = 0.001
for j in range(10):for i in range(1,366):if i%7 in [1,2,3,4,5]:dayup = dayup +dayfactorprint("每天能力值增长{:.3f}的情况下,一周连续工作5天休息2天的结果:{:.2f}".format(dayfactor,dayup)) dayfactor += 0.001
3.9工作六天休息一天
点击查看代码
#DayDayUp365v7.py
dayup = 1.0
dayfactor = 0.001
for j in range(10):for i in range(1,366):if i%7 in [1,2,3,4,5,6]:dayup = dayup +dayfactorprint("每天能力值增加{:.3f}的情况下,一周连续工作6天休息1天的结果:{:.2f}".format(dayfactor,dayup))dayfactor += 0.001 

本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若转载,请注明出处:http://www.hqwc.cn/news/904335.html

如若内容造成侵权/违法违规/事实不符,请联系编程知识网进行投诉反馈email:809451989@qq.com,一经查实,立即删除!

相关文章

花束搭配

提取公式:Ai+Aj>Bi+Bj 变形得:Ai-Bi+Aj-Bj>0#include<bits/stdc++.h> using namespace std; #define int long long const int N = 1e6 + 10; int n, m, k, cnt, ans; string s;void solve() {cin >> n;vector<int> a(n), b(n), c(n);for (int i = 0…

题解:P11955 「ZHQOI R1」覆盖

https://www.luogu.com.cn/article/20vbz4zk对于一颗线段树,它的结构如图所示。一定是先有红色,再有绿色,再有蓝色,再有紫色。如果靠前的颜色没有那么靠后的颜色不可能出现。我们先考虑上一层(黑色)都已经处理完,新的一层会有什么影响,即已知 \(f_{2^j}\) 求 \(f_{2^j+…

sir.net,一个类似itdog/pingpe/chinaz的网络质量检测/监视工具

相信不少站长或主机爱好者都使用过itdog/pingpe/chinaz网络质量和ip质量检测这类工具,这其中最重要最常用的就是ping值检测工具了,如果你熟悉或接确过这方面的应用,那么现在,不防尝鲜下 sir.net(中文名:站长先生) ,它将不失作为你一个更有趣更稳定的选择。 1)类似google.…

原来不是喜欢原子化css,只不过是喜欢tailwind

前言 写css的时候,经常有某个控件只需要些许css样式,但是写行内样式又有优先级问题,从而需要为其单独定义一个class,然而某个控件只是用来布局,没有特定含义,连名称都不好命名。 因此,原子化css应运而生,早期的bootstrap,以及一些组件库中都有使用。 那时叫做工具类,…

c语言分支与循环基础

实验任务一 问题1:生成一个1到100的随机整数 问题2:使输出的整数宽度为4位,不足时在前面补0 问题3:循环生成五个1到100的随机整数,与固定前缀组合后输出类似学员编号的内容实验任务2 问题一:在一次购买流程结束后,清除本次购买的总价,下次运行能重新计算。去掉的话,总…

梯度方差的概念

梯度方差的概念 内容 在深度学习中,梯度方差(Gradient Variance) 是一个关键概念,它直接影响模型的训练稳定性和收敛速度。以下用通俗的语言和实际例子解释它的含义、作用及影响。1. 什么是梯度方差?定义: 梯度方差表示 不同批次数据计算出的梯度之间的波动程度。 如果每…

解决方案 | 如何安全可靠地更改win10的C盘用户名

有的朋友可能最开始由于不知道使用中文名在编程中的各种bug,从而将自己的系统用户名设置成了中文名或者各种奇怪符号的名字,导致在英文编程的时候或者使用英文软件的时候可能出错。为了解决这个问题,网上的文章写得又臭又长,生怕别人看懂学到了技术。本文目的:实现原用户名…

20244106 实验一《Python程序设计》实验报告

20244106 2024-2025-2 《Python程序设计》实验一报告 课程:《Python程序设计》 班级:2441 姓名:孙诗棋 学号:20244106 实验教师:王志强 实验日期:2025年3月20日 必修/选修: 公选课 1.实验内容熟悉Python开发环境; 练习Python运行、调试技能; 编写程序,练习变量和类型…

Nature Communications | 单细胞表观图谱破解颅神经发育疾病非编码变异之谜

摘要总结 这篇文章是2024年9月发表在《Nature Communications》杂志上的一篇研究,标题为“A cell type-aware framework for nominating non-coding variants in Mendelian regulatory disorders”。这篇文章通过整合小鼠胚胎颅运动神经元的单细胞染色质可及性、组蛋白修饰和基…